1. What is a Software Engineer at MealPal?
As a Software Engineer at MealPal, you will play a critical role in shaping the technology that connects hungry consumers with local restaurants. MealPal operates a high-volume, subscription-based marketplace where efficiency, speed, and user experience are paramount. The engineering team is small, agile, and highly impactful, meaning every line of code you write directly influences the daily lunch and dinner routines of thousands of users across major metropolitan areas.
The core challenge of this role lies in managing the unique demand spikes inherent to a food subscription service. You will work on optimizing the reservation engine, refining the consumer-facing mobile and web applications, and building robust tools for restaurant partners to manage their daily kitchen operations. This requires a balance of building seamless frontend components and maintaining high-performance backend systems that can handle rapid, concurrent transactions during peak reservation windows.
Because MealPal maintains a lean engineering organization, engineers are expected to wear multiple hats. You will not just write code; you will collaborate directly with product managers, operations teams, and even the company's co-founders to rapidly prototype, deploy, and iterate on new features. It is an environment that rewards high ownership, practical problem-solving, and a strong product-focused mindset.


